Budapest-LORINC vs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Budapest-LORINC, Hungary and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o, Russia is approximately 4,776 km or 2,968 mi.
  • To reach Budapest-LORINC in this distance one would set out from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o bearing 278.5°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Budapest-LORINC bearing 198.1° or SSW .
  • Budapest-LORINC has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o has a tundra climate (ET).
  • Budapest-LORINC is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o is in or near the polar desert bi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 25.7 °C (46.3°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.4 °C (15.1°F) less in Budapest-LORINC.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 269.3 mm (10.6 in) more which is equivalent to 269.3 l/m² (6.61 US gal/ft²) or 2,693,000 l/ha (287,900 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 30.2° higher in Budapest-LORINC than in Cape Celjuskin/ Fedo.
